Warehouse Manager Job Description

JOB TYPE: FULL TIME

LOCATION: BAYSWATER, VIC

REPORTS TO: GENERAL MANAGER

DIRECT REPORTS: WAREHOUSE TEAM

JOB SUMMARY

The Warehouse Manager role is responsible for the efficient operation, management and oversight of our 3000sqm warehouse facility and the warehouse team. This role is responsible for the management of stock logistics, inventory management, team management and process optimisation, ensuring the efficient and cost-effective distribution of Sage x Clare products. With a focus on ensuring maximum productivity & efficiency within our fast-paced warehouse, this role will ensure smooth operations in the warehouse and effectively manage and balance multiple priorities. Demonstrated leader across the business, working at pace and with clear understanding of the business and priorities.

Warehouse, Logistics and Stock Management

  • Oversee all day-to-day operations of the warehouse, including receiving, storage, and shipping of goods
  • Develop & implement strategies to monitor and improve the customer experience, driven by warehouse and logistics operations such as arrival of stock, inventory management, order despatch timelines, etc
  • Identify, develop, implement & champion process enhancements & continuous improvement initiatives across all aspects of the warehouse based on data analysis related to the stock receiving through to order despatch processes with a long-term vision of the customer experience. Review regularly as the business and team evolves.
  • Develop & maintain thorough product knowledge, pricing, inventory & delivery information. Make recommendations to executive team for improvements or opportunities to increase efficiencies.
  • Maintain knowledge across technology and systems used by the warehouse team to troubleshoot issues and recommend enhancements.
  • Analyse customer data, including complaints and positive feedback, to produce insights and reporting to enhance and improve warehouse process & procedures, including identifying additional training opportunities.
  • Monitor and maintain stock accuracy by ensuring physical stock is in line with the inventory management system and ensure all stock movements are recorded to ensure accuracy.
  • Conduct regular reviews of inventory reports, low count inventory checks and ensuring orders are properly closed out in all systems.
  • Organise, facilitate and perform regular stocktakes on all products in the warehouse.
  • Manage all warehouse processes & procedures, including ongoing review for opportunities to implement process & productivity improvements, for example:
    • Receiving, unloading, counting and location put away of physical inventory in the warehouse
    • Inspecting products to ensure they’re not damaged or faulty and adjust inventory according
    • Order picking & packing according to specified packing guidelines
    • Lodging shipment in shipping system
    • Fulfilment of customer orders in Inventory system
  • Oversee all logistics management
    • Organise and manage inventory and transportation of products from overseas to the Sage x Clare warehouse by partnering with our India based production team and shipping agent.
    • Analyse and optimise logistic procedures and plan and track shipments of final products to meet customer demand with little to no delay.
    • Work with our India based production team to ensure the safe and timely pick-up and delivery of shipments.
    • Work with our shipping agent to monitor shipments, costs, timelines and productivity.
    • Work with our Accounts team to keep them up to date on shipping timelines, pre-orders and any delivery delays and changes.
    • Have a thorough understanding of our products and delivery timelines so that questions can be answered accurately and efficiently.
    • Communicate timelines efficiently and clearly to Management and the warehouse team.
    • Notify all departments of any delays in the delivery schedule so that actions can be taken to communicate this with retail, wholesale and trade customers.
